The Shun Classic 9 Piece Chef’s Block Set is an excellent choice for those seeking a premium collection of Damascus steel knives. Each blade is made with VG-MAX steel at its core, surrounded by 68 layers of Damascus cladding, which not only gives the knives a beautiful patterned finish but also offers strong edge retention and durability. The blades are designed with a sharp 16-degree edge, making them precise and effective for various kitchen tasks. The set includes a variety of knife lengths, from the smaller 3.5-inch paring knife to the 9-inch slicing knife, covering most cooking needs.

Handles are crafted from D-shaped Pakkawood, an engineered wood known for a comfortable and secure grip that suits both left- and right-handed users. The knives are forged, giving them sturdy weight and balance that make cutting feel controlled and natural. One downside is that these knives require hand washing, as they are not dishwasher safe, and maintaining their sharpness means occasional honing or professional sharpening. The included 22-slot bamboo block is practical for storage and organization.

This set is particularly well-suited for home cooks or culinary enthusiasts looking for high-quality Japanese craftsmanship and beautiful design, but it might be more than casual users need. It combines style, performance, and comfort, making it a solid investment for anyone serious about cooking.

The Dalstrong Professional Chef Knife from the Shogun Series ELITE is designed for those who need a reliable and sturdy chef knife. With its 8-inch blade made from Japanese AUS-10V Super Steel, this knife promises exceptional strength and durability. The high carbon content and a 62+ HRC rating ensure a razor-sharp edge, making it suitable for precise cutting tasks. The blade's 66 layers of Damascus steel not only add to its strength but also provide a beautiful TsunamiRose and Tsuchime finish that helps reduce drag while cutting.

Some users might find the maintenance of such a high-carbon blade requires regular care to prevent rusting, despite its enhanced corrosion resistance. The G10 handle is another highlight, offering robustness and resistance to impact, moisture, and extreme temperatures, which makes it ideal for intense kitchen environments. The triple riveted design and stainless steel end cap contribute to excellent balance and control, enhancing user comfort during prolonged use. Nevertheless, the handle might feel a bit bulky for those with smaller hands.

Weighing 0.6 pounds, the knife is well-balanced and not overly heavy, which can aid in reducing hand fatigue. The knife also comes with a PerfectFit Sheath for protection, though the sheath's thermoplastic material might not appeal to everyone aesthetically. While the knife is dishwasher safe, hand washing is generally recommended to maintain its edge and finish. This Dalstrong chef knife is best suited for both professional chefs and serious home cooks who value performance, durability, and aesthetic appeal in their kitchen tools.

The Shun Classic Blonde 8" Kiritsuke Knife is a top-tier choice for both professional and home chefs who appreciate high-quality Japanese craftsmanship. This knife features a VG-MAX core with 68 layers of Damascus stainless steel cladding, offering superior sharpness and edge retention. The 8-inch blade length is versatile, suitable for various kitchen tasks such as slicing, dicing, and julienning. Additionally, the blade's pattern not only adds to its aesthetic appeal but also helps reduce food stickiness, enhancing cutting efficiency.

Weighing 10.5 ounces, it’s well-balanced, allowing for precise control and comfortable handling during extended use. The D-shaped Pakkawood handle is both durable and moisture-resistant, providing a secure grip for both left and right-handed users. However, it is important to note that this knife is not dishwasher safe and requires proper maintenance to preserve its edge and finish.

While the knife is on the higher end of the price spectrum, its durability, performance, and the added benefit of free sharpening and honing services justify the investment for those serious about their kitchen tools. The Shun Classic Blonde Kiritsuke Knife stands out with its blend of traditional Japanese craftsmanship and modern functionality, making it an excellent addition to any kitchen.

Buying Guide for the Best Damascus Steel Chef Knife

Choosing the right Damascus steel chef knife can significantly enhance your cooking experience. Damascus steel is known for its strength, durability, and beautiful patterns, making it a popular choice among chefs and cooking enthusiasts. When selecting a Damascus steel chef knife, it's important to consider several key specifications to ensure you get a knife that fits your needs and preferences. Here are the key specs to look out for and how to navigate them.
Blade MaterialThe blade material is crucial as it determines the knife's durability, sharpness, and ease of maintenance. Damascus steel is prized for its combination of hard and soft steel layers, which provide a sharp edge and resistance to chipping. When choosing a Damascus steel knife, look for high-quality steel types like VG-10 or AUS-10, which offer excellent edge retention and corrosion resistance. If you frequently cook and need a knife that stays sharp longer, opt for a higher-grade steel.
Blade LengthBlade length affects the knife's versatility and ease of use. Common lengths for chef knives range from 6 to 12 inches. A shorter blade (6-8 inches) is more maneuverable and suitable for tasks like chopping vegetables or slicing small cuts of meat. A longer blade (10-12 inches) provides more cutting surface and is ideal for larger tasks like slicing roasts or cutting through large vegetables. Choose a blade length that matches the types of food you typically prepare and your comfort level with handling the knife.
Handle MaterialThe handle material impacts the knife's comfort, grip, and overall balance. Common handle materials include wood, plastic, and composite materials. Wooden handles offer a traditional look and feel but may require more maintenance to prevent cracking. Plastic handles are durable and easy to clean but may lack the aesthetic appeal of wood. Composite handles combine the best of both worlds, offering durability and a comfortable grip. Select a handle material that feels comfortable in your hand and suits your maintenance preferences.
Blade PatternThe blade pattern is a distinctive feature of Damascus steel knives, created by the layering and forging process. While the pattern itself does not affect the knife's performance, it adds to the aesthetic appeal and uniqueness of each knife. Some patterns are more intricate and visually striking, while others are subtle. Choose a blade pattern that you find visually appealing, as it can enhance your overall cooking experience and pride in using the knife.
Weight and BalanceThe weight and balance of a knife affect how it feels in your hand and how easy it is to control. A well-balanced knife will have a comfortable weight distribution between the blade and handle, making it easier to use for extended periods without causing fatigue. Heavier knives can provide more cutting power, while lighter knives offer greater precision and agility. Consider your personal preference and the types of tasks you perform most often when choosing the weight and balance of your knife.
Edge RetentionEdge retention refers to how long the knife stays sharp before needing to be honed or sharpened. Damascus steel knives are known for their excellent edge retention due to the combination of hard and soft steel layers. If you cook frequently and need a knife that maintains its sharpness over time, look for a knife with high edge retention. This will reduce the frequency of sharpening and ensure consistent performance.
